In addition, this winter we extended the stocking later into the season than ever before, to continue to provide pheasant hunting opportunities for upland bird hunters.The pheasant is native to Asia. Recorded attempts to establish pheasants in North America date back to the mid 1700's. These earliest attempts were unsuccessful; it wasn't until 1881 in the Willamette Valley of Oregon that pheasants first became established. Skip to navigationWHAT IS PHEASANT STOCKING? By definition, "stocking" is the release of pen-raised pheasants into habitat where wild birds already are present. "Introductions" or "transplants" are different. These refer to the capture and release of wild birds into areas where birds are not generally present, using management that has been studied very thoroughly. Indices Commodities Currencies StocksOct 5, 2016 · The program cost $4.3 million last year, but it has its benefits. Nearly 100,000 hunters participate in pheasant hunting in Pennsylvania, racking up nearly 400,000 hunter days and contributing $30 million to $40 million to the state's economy. And surveys have indicated nearly 80 percent of hunters support the pheasant stocking program. The seventh and final pheasant releases of 2020 are scheduled for Dec. 22 and 23.
